    GEOLOG is a world leader in geosciences and drilling data management.

    We specialize in managing large datasets from drilling rigs, fluid samples analyses and cuttings digital repositories in the oil and gas industry.

    Our mission is to drive innovation and efficiency through data-driven decision-making.
